What's Happening?
Hut 8 Corp., an energy infrastructure platform, announced its financial results for the third quarter of 2025, reporting a revenue of $83.5 million and a net income of $50.6 million. The company highlighted its strategic expansion in energy capacity,
with a development pipeline of 8,650 megawatts, including 1,530 megawatts of energy capacity under development. Hut 8's strategic Bitcoin reserve reached 13,696 Bitcoin, valued at $1.6 billion. The company also launched a new $1 billion at-the-market equity program and expanded its Bitcoin mining operations significantly.

What's Next?
Hut 8 plans to continue monetizing its energy capacity under development, aiming to expand its energy capacity under management to over 2.5 gigawatts. The company is focused on executing critical development activities, including land and power agreements, site design, and infrastructure buildout.
